摘要
The application of hand-laid carbon fiber prepreg is very expensive from a labor perspective Therefore the manufacturing cost should be included in the design process In this work. we propose a novel optimization framework which contains a draping simulation in combination with a detailed cost estimation package and the calculation of the structural performance based on FE We suggest applying the methodology in two steps First, a draping knowledge database is generated in which combinations of seed points and reference angles are evaluated in terms of fiber angle deviation. scrap, ultrasonic cuts and material shear Second, a cost/weight optimization framework picks the best sets of plies during the subsequent optimization The methodology is tested by means of a curved C-spar which is designed using plain weave anti unidirectional prepreg. Different objectives in the generation of the draping database lead to different design solutions (C) 2009 Elsevier Ltd All rights reserved
